Also, Russia is adding thousands of military tanks to its fleet inventory. Countries in the region, like France and Germany are collaborating together to produce the next generation military tanks. Unlike most countries which are focusing on the procurement of other types of armoured vehicles excluding the battle tanks, countries in Europe are focusing on the procurement of new battle tanks and the modernization of their existing military tanks fleet. The demand is expected to be high, especially from these countries during the forecast period. The market is currently driven by the increasing procurements of tanks by various countries, like U.S., Hungary, Russia, Thailand, France, and Germany, among others. However, the domestic producers are also building third or fourth generation tanks. General Dynamics Corporation, BAE Systems plc, Rheinmetall AG, Textron Inc.are some of the major players in the market. The market is however concentrated on both sides with a few producers and buyers fulfilling and creating a major part of the total demand respectively. Countries are pouring down investments into the procurements of newer generation battle tanks to replace old ones. Army awarded Honeywell a contract valued $1.1B for 1500 engines that will power their M1 Abrams series of tanks. Department of Defense announced a contract valued $4.62B to General Dynamics Land Systems for modernized Abrams M1A2 SEPv3 tanks. Turkey’s ASELSAN has won a $38M contract for Serdar Anti-Tank Missile Launching System and Seda Gunshot Detection System.
